The Weakness of Using Springs for Representing Soil

Abstract

This paper presents the effect of the soil structure interaction on the modulus of subgrade reaction. Many of structural designers represent the footings as hinged support in the structural models, while the other de-signers represent the footings as a group of springs with spring coefficient K (kN/m). Designers assumed this modulus by different equations that are not considering the soil structure interaction. This paper showed that, the soil structure interaction has a significant effect on the modulus of subgrade reaction. ks is not uniformly distributed under the footings. Using of soil structure interaction in the calculation of the normal forces in columns is resulting a relatively change. Plane two-bay frames and two-bay by two-bay frames were studied using geotechnical and structural 2D and 3D finite element programs, respectively. It is investigated for the plane frames that, the normal force in the inner wall decreased and it is increased for the outer walls. For the three dimensional frames, the inner column’s normal force is decreased and the edge column’s normal force is increased with the same normal force in the corner walls. For the complex structural systems, the distribution cannot be estimated, so the use of geotechnical finite element programs that can consider the soil, foundation, and superstructure effect is highly recommended for the practical and researcher engineers.
